Amaechi Pledges More Support For Army, Others
Governor Chibuike Amaechi of Rivers State, has assured the army and other security agencies in the state of more support to boost their efficiency.
Represented by the Secretary to the State Government, Mr. Feyi George, Amaechi made the pledge in Port Harcourt on Friday while laying the foundation stone of soldiers’ residential quarters.
Amaechi said that the five residential blocks of 50 flats was the government’s way of appreciating the army for its effectiveness in fighting crime.
He said that the State Government was ready to support the army and other security agencies in the state to ensure that they were repositioned to fight crimes.
“We are aware that without peace, development will be difficult; that is why we want you soldiers to be comfortable.”
The governor promised that the project would be delivered expeditiously, and in accordance with specification.
Earlier, the GOC, 82 Division of the Nigerian Army, Maj.-Gen. Oluwasheun Oshinowo, had commended the State Government for the gesture.
He called on other stakeholders in the security sector to emulate the Rivers governor’s example by providing support to soldiers.
Also speaking, the Commander, 2 Brigade of Nigerian Army, Port Harcourt, Brig.Gen. Tukur Buratai, said the Rivers Government had assisted the army in several ways.
“We have three school buildings ongoing to serve the barrack community; we have had donation of facilities too, and we are very thankful,” he said.
